From 17d97f58265510ceda0b38959a90424ee07b6910 Mon Sep 17 00:00:00 2001 From: 陈奇 <1650699704@qq.com> Date: Tue, 13 Nov 2018 11:42:07 +0800 Subject: [PATCH] 1.0.3-1测试版本 [*]修改重新连接的方式 [*]修改商城连接 [*]修改心跳机制 [*]主要针对oppo和vivo机型添加开启定位服务 --- FastBleLib/src/main/java/com/clj/fastble/BleManager.java | 17 +++++++---------- 1 files changed, 7 insertions(+), 10 deletions(-) diff --git a/FastBleLib/src/main/java/com/clj/fastble/BleManager.java b/FastBleLib/src/main/java/com/clj/fastble/BleManager.java index 9bd3b41..03c263e 100644 --- a/FastBleLib/src/main/java/com/clj/fastble/BleManager.java +++ b/FastBleLib/src/main/java/com/clj/fastble/BleManager.java @@ -22,6 +22,7 @@ public BleManager(Context context) { this.mContext = context; + if (isSupportBle()) { if (bleBluetooth == null) { bleBluetooth = new BleBluetooth(context); @@ -29,10 +30,6 @@ } bleExceptionHandler = new DefaultBleExceptionHandler(); - } - - public void setMtu(int mtu) { - bleBluetooth.setMtu(mtu); } /** @@ -175,8 +172,8 @@ * cancel scan */ public void cancelScan() { - if (bleBluetooth != null) - bleBluetooth.cancelScan(); + if(bleBluetooth!=null) + bleBluetooth.cancelScan(); } /** @@ -345,19 +342,19 @@ } public boolean isInScanning() { - return bleBluetooth != null && bleBluetooth.isInScanning(); + return bleBluetooth != null &&bleBluetooth.isInScanning(); } public boolean isConnectingOrConnected() { - return bleBluetooth != null && bleBluetooth.isConnectingOrConnected(); + return bleBluetooth != null &&bleBluetooth.isConnectingOrConnected(); } public boolean isConnected() { - return bleBluetooth != null && bleBluetooth.isConnected(); + return bleBluetooth != null &&bleBluetooth.isConnected(); } public boolean isServiceDiscovered() { - return bleBluetooth != null && bleBluetooth.isServiceDiscovered(); + return bleBluetooth != null &&bleBluetooth.isServiceDiscovered(); } /** -- Gitblit v1.8.0